Output bb56661b8cc6155f85e3a97d0edc670034a127f32e828347d216e4ef7f6e3443:2

value
2936239
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e617a7b711e90a6f003aecc46a75fd759445f4b OP_EQUAL
address
3DDFqdpGV5ygBzQmmQJUL25K9YZDTFUWDS
transaction
bb56661b8cc6155f85e3a97d0edc670034a127f32e828347d216e4ef7f6e3443
spent
true